- How much does a good DUI lawyer cost in Tucson?
- Quality DUI representation in Tucson typically costs between $2,500 and $15,000 depending on case complexity and attorney experience.

- How long do DUI cases take to resolve in Tucson courts?
- Simple first-offense DUI cases in Tucson typically resolve within three to six months from arrest date through plea agreements negotiated between pre-trial conferences and scheduled trial dates.
